本發明係與排水裝置有關,特別是指一種馬達模組。The invention relates to a drainage device, and in particular to a motor module.

按,請參閱台灣公告第445349號專利所提供之一種洩水泵,如該案第1圖所示,習用之排水馬達於組裝時,必須在馬達內部元件組裝完成後,先以金屬外殼包覆定子、轉子、驅動軸、軸承等相關元件,再以塑膠外殼包覆金屬外殼,才得以完成馬達的組裝。Press, please refer to a water pump provided by Taiwan Patent No. 445349. As shown in Figure 1 of the case, the conventional drain motor must be assembled with a metal casing after the internal components of the motor are assembled. The rotor, the drive shaft, the bearing and other related components, and then the metal casing is covered with a plastic casing to complete the assembly of the motor.

由上述可知,習用的排水馬達必須需進行一次金屬外殼的包裝,再以塑膠外殼進行包裝一次,因此,係必須經過兩次的組裝程序,具有較為耗時之缺點;另外,習用的排水馬達因為先以金屬外殼進行元件的包裝,再以金屬外殼包覆塑膠元件,因此,所組成之馬達的體積較大。As can be seen from the above, the conventional drain motor must be packaged in a metal casing and then packaged in a plastic casing. Therefore, it is necessary to go through two assembly procedures, which has a relatively time-consuming disadvantage. In addition, the conventional drain motor is used because The components are packaged in a metal casing, and the plastic components are covered with a metal casing. Therefore, the motor is composed of a large volume.

因此,本申請人認為,若能對習用排水馬達進行結構上的改良,使馬達同時具有方便組裝以及馬達體積縮小之功效,有助於馬達於生產及使用上之便利性。Therefore, the Applicant believes that if the conventional drainage motor can be structurally improved, the motor can be easily assembled and the motor can be reduced in size, which contributes to the convenience of the motor in production and use.

本發明之主要目的在於提供一種馬達模組,其可簡化組裝所需的程序,進而提升組裝速度。SUMMARY OF THE INVENTION A primary object of the present invention is to provide a motor module that simplifies the procedures required for assembly and thereby increases assembly speed.

本發明之另一主要目的在於提供一種馬達模組,其可縮小馬達的體積。Another main object of the present invention is to provide a motor module that can reduce the volume of the motor.

為了達成上述之目的,依據本發明所提供之一種馬達模組,包含有:一上殼件;一下殼件,與該上殼件相組合後形成有一容置空間;一排水盒,安裝於該下殼件且位於該下殼件之下方,該排水盒內具有一排水葉片;一馬達部件,設於該容置空間,該馬達部件具有一轉子、一定子、一驅動軸以及二軸承,但不包含一上蓋及一下蓋,該轉子安裝於該定子,該驅動軸係設於該轉子,該驅動軸一端係位於該排水盒內並連接於該排水葉片;該二軸承設於該驅動軸並且位於該定、轉子之上方及下方。In order to achieve the above object, a motor module according to the present invention includes: an upper casing member; and a lower casing member, which is combined with the upper casing member to form an accommodation space; a drain box is mounted on the casing a lower casing member is located below the lower casing member, the drainage box has a drainage blade therein; a motor component is disposed in the accommodating space, the motor component has a rotor, a stator, a drive shaft and two bearings, but Excluding an upper cover and a lower cover, the rotor is mounted on the stator, the drive shaft is disposed on the rotor, and one end of the drive shaft is located in the drain box and is connected to the drainage blade; the two bearings are disposed on the drive shaft and Located above and below the stator and rotor.

藉此,本發明可簡化組裝程序,提升組裝速度,具有便利性。Thereby, the present invention can simplify the assembly process, improve the assembly speed, and is convenient.

以及,本發明可縮減先前技術中所述之金屬外殼與塑膠外殼之間的距離,進而達到縮小馬達體積之功效。Moreover, the present invention can reduce the distance between the metal casing and the plastic casing described in the prior art, thereby achieving the effect of reducing the volume of the motor.

如第1圖至第5圖所示,本發明第一較佳實施例所提供之一種馬達模組10,主要由一上殼件11、一下殼件21、一排水盒31以及一馬達部件41所組成,其中:As shown in FIG. 1 to FIG. 5, a motor module 10 according to a first preferred embodiment of the present invention is mainly composed of an upper casing member 11, a lower casing member 21, a drain casing 31, and a motor member 41. Composed of:

該下殼件21係與該上殼件11相組合後形成有一容置空間211。The lower casing member 21 is combined with the upper casing member 11 to form an accommodation space 211.

該排水盒31,安裝於該下殼件21並位於該下殼件21之下方,且該排水盒31內具有一排水葉片33。The drain box 31 is mounted on the lower case member 21 and below the lower case member 21, and the drain case 31 has a drain blade 33 therein.

該馬達部件41,設於該容置空間211,該馬達部件41具有一轉子42、一定子43、一驅動軸46以及二軸承48,但不包含一上蓋13及一下蓋23,該轉子42安裝於該定子43,該驅動軸46係設於該轉子42,該驅動軸46一端係位於該排水盒31內並連接該排水葉片33;該二軸承48設於該驅動軸46並且位於該定、轉子43、42之上方及下方。The motor component 41 is disposed in the accommodating space 211. The motor component 41 has a rotor 42, a stator 43, a drive shaft 46 and two bearings 48, but does not include an upper cover 13 and a lower cover 23. The rotor 42 is mounted. In the stator 43, the drive shaft 46 is disposed on the rotor 42. One end of the drive shaft 46 is located in the drain box 31 and is connected to the drain blade 33. The two bearings 48 are disposed on the drive shaft 46 and are located at the stator. Above and below the rotors 43, 42.

本第一較佳實施例係將該二軸承48以含油軸承,再配合二含油海綿49為例。因此,該上殼件11更具有一上蓋13,該上蓋13係位於該上殼件11之底部;該下殼件21更具有一下蓋23,該下蓋23係位於該下殼件21之頂部,且該上、下殼件11、21之材質係為塑膠,而該上、下蓋13、23之材質係為金屬。該馬達部件41更具有一上固定板44以及一下固定板45,該上固定板44及該下固定板45係分別設於該定、轉子43、42的上下兩側,並由該驅動軸46穿過;該上蓋13及該下蓋23分別朝該上固定板44及該下固定板45設有一環形卡垣53;該上固定板44及該下固定板45係分別對該上蓋13及該下蓋23凸伸有一環牆51;該上、下固定板44、45係藉由該環牆51以結合該上、下蓋13、23的該環形卡垣53;其中,各該環形卡垣53形成之口徑係大於各該環牆51形成之口徑,藉以提供該上、下蓋13、23緊配合該上、下固定板45。該上固定板44可對應結合該上蓋13並形成一上子空間R1,該下固定板45可對應結合該下蓋23並形成一下子空間R2,該驅動軸46一端係通過該下子空間R2再連接該排水盒31內之排水葉片33,該驅動軸46之另一端係位於該上子空間R1;該二軸承48係分別位於該上子空間R1及該下子空間R2。而各該含油海綿49係分別填充於該上子空間R1及該下子空間R2並與各該軸承48有接觸。其中,該馬達部件41該上蓋13及該下蓋23聯合構成一完整馬達。In the first preferred embodiment, the two bearings 48 are exemplified by an oil-impregnated bearing and a second oil-containing sponge 49. Therefore, the upper casing member 11 further has an upper cover 13 which is located at the bottom of the upper casing member 11; the lower casing member 21 further has a lower cover 23 which is located at the top of the lower casing member 21. The material of the upper and lower casing members 11 and 21 is plastic, and the materials of the upper and lower covers 13 and 23 are made of metal. The motor component 41 further has an upper fixing plate 44 and a lower fixing plate 45. The upper fixing plate 44 and the lower fixing plate 45 are respectively disposed on upper and lower sides of the stators 43 and 42 and are driven by the driving shaft 46. The upper cover 13 and the lower cover 23 are respectively provided with an annular latch 53 toward the upper fixing plate 44 and the lower fixing plate 45; the upper fixing plate 44 and the lower fixing plate 45 respectively respectively the upper cover 13 and the upper cover 13 The lower cover 23 protrudes from a ring wall 51; the upper and lower fixing plates 44, 45 are connected to the annular latch 53 by the annular wall 51; wherein each of the annular latches The caliber formed by 53 is larger than the diameter of each of the ring walls 51, thereby providing the upper and lower covers 13, 23 to closely fit the upper and lower fixing plates 45. The upper fixing plate 44 can be coupled to the upper cover 13 and form an upper sub-space R1. The lower fixing plate 45 can be coupled to the lower cover 23 and form a sub-space R2. One end of the driving shaft 46 passes through the lower sub-space R2. The drain vanes 33 in the drain box 31 are connected, and the other end of the drive shaft 46 is located in the upper subspace R1; the two bearings 48 are located in the upper subspace R1 and the lower subspace R2, respectively. Each of the oil-impregnated sponges 49 is filled in the upper subspace R1 and the lower subspace R2, respectively, and is in contact with each of the bearings 48. Wherein, the upper cover 13 and the lower cover 23 of the motor component 41 jointly form a complete motor.

以上說明了本發明第一較佳實施例的結構,接下來說明本發明第 一實施例的組裝狀態。The structure of the first preferred embodiment of the present invention has been described above, and the assembled state of the first embodiment of the present invention will be described next.

本發明第一較佳實施例之馬達模組10於組裝時,係將該上殼件11與該馬達部件41之頂部進行結合,此時,該上蓋13之環形卡垣53會與該上固定板44之環牆51緊配合以達成固定;接著,再將該下殼件21與該馬達部件41之底部進行結合,其係該下蓋23之環形卡垣53與該下固定板45之環牆51緊配合以達成固定;最後,再將該排水盒31組裝於該下殼件21的下方,即完成本發明之組裝。藉此,該上蓋13及該下蓋23即會與該馬達部件41相組合而聯合構成一完整馬達。The motor module 10 of the first preferred embodiment of the present invention is assembled with the upper casing member 11 and the top of the motor member 41. At this time, the annular latch 53 of the upper cover 13 is fixed to the upper portion. The ring wall 51 of the plate 44 is tightly fitted to achieve the fixing; then, the lower case member 21 is combined with the bottom of the motor member 41, which is the ring of the ring cover 53 and the lower fixing plate 45 of the lower cover 23. The wall 51 is tightly fitted to achieve the fixing; finally, the drain box 31 is assembled under the lower casing member 21 to complete the assembly of the present invention. Thereby, the upper cover 13 and the lower cover 23 are combined with the motor component 41 to form a complete motor.

據此,本發明可藉由該上蓋13設於該上殼件11之底部,以及該下蓋23設於該下殼件21之頂部,再配合該馬達部件41之上固定板44及下固定板45之結合,可簡化組裝程序,有效提升組裝速度,具有便利性。Accordingly, the present invention can be disposed on the bottom of the upper casing member 11 by the upper cover 13, and the lower cover 23 is disposed on the top of the lower casing member 21, and is further fixed to the fixing plate 44 and the lower fixing portion of the motor member 41. The combination of the plates 45 simplifies the assembly process, and the assembly speed is effectively improved, which is convenient.

另外,相較於先前技術,本發明再藉由該上蓋13設於該上殼件11之底部,以及該下蓋23設於該下殼件21之頂部的技術特徵,可有效減少先前技術中所述之金屬外殼以及塑膠外殼的距離,進而達到縮小馬達體積之功效。In addition, compared with the prior art, the present invention can be effectively reduced in the prior art by the technical feature of the upper cover 13 being disposed at the bottom of the upper casing member 11 and the lower cover 23 being disposed at the top of the lower casing member 21. The distance between the metal casing and the plastic casing further reduces the volume of the motor.

但除此之外,也可將各該環形卡垣53形成之口徑設置成小於各該環牆51形成之口徑,藉以提供該上、下蓋13、23緊配合該上、下固定板44、45;由此可知,藉由不同的組裝形式但亦能夠達成相同之功效。However, in addition, the diameter of each of the annular latches 53 may be set to be smaller than the diameter of each of the annular walls 51, thereby providing the upper and lower covers 13, 23 to closely fit the upper and lower fixing plates 44, 45; It can be seen that the same effect can be achieved by different assembly forms.

接著,請再參閱第6圖再配合第4圖所示,本發明第二較佳實施例所提供之一種馬達模組10’與第一較佳實施例之結構大致相同,其不同之處在於:Next, referring to FIG. 6 and FIG. 4, a motor module 10' according to a second preferred embodiment of the present invention has substantially the same structure as that of the first preferred embodiment, and the difference is that :

請參閱第6圖所示,本第二較佳實施例係將該二軸承48’以滾珠軸承為例。本第二較佳實施例中並不設置該上蓋13及該下蓋23,此乃由於使用滾珠軸承時,即不需要該上蓋13及該下蓋23所致。因此於組裝上,可省略該上蓋13、該下蓋23、該上固定板44以及該下固定板45 之設置(請配合第4圖所示);藉此可以得知,本發明第二較佳實施例之馬達模組10’配合不同的形態之軸承,亦可具有簡化組裝程序以及縮小馬達體積之功效,對於產業上以及使用上皆具有便利性。Referring to Fig. 6, in the second preferred embodiment, the two bearings 48' are exemplified by ball bearings. The upper cover 13 and the lower cover 23 are not provided in the second preferred embodiment because the upper cover 13 and the lower cover 23 are not required when the ball bearing is used. Therefore, in the assembly, the arrangement of the upper cover 13, the lower cover 23, the upper fixing plate 44, and the lower fixing plate 45 can be omitted (please refer to FIG. 4); The motor module 10' of the preferred embodiment can be combined with different types of bearings, and can also simplify the assembly process and reduce the volume of the motor, and is convenient for both industry and use.

本第二較佳實施例之其餘結構及所能達成之功效係概同於前第一較佳實施例,故容本申請人不再予以贅述。The remaining structure of the second preferred embodiment and the achievable functions are the same as those of the first preferred embodiment, and the applicant will not repeat them.
